When selecting a headstone material, we believe your family deserves the peace of mind that comes with durability and beauty. Hot, humid summers and freezing winters can erode or stain certain materials faster than others. Granite holds up against the elements which ensures your memorial remains legible and dignified, no matter the weather or years that pass. Granite is the most trusted material in the monument industry because of its combination of strength and beauty.

Why don’t we use marble? Marble has a traditional and elegant look, often seen in older cemeteries. However, its softness makes it a poor fit for outdoor elements and long-term durability needs.

Marble headstones
-Less weather-resistant – Less durable and more prone to weathering, erosion, and staining over time, which can cause inscriptions to fade or details to be lost.
-Maintenance- Requires more frequent cleaning and sealing to preserve its beauty.
-Limited color options – Mostly white or gray
-Use- Best for locations where they will not be directly exposed to harsh weather, or where the family is committed to regular upkeep.

Granite headstones
-Durability: Harder, more resistant to scratching, chipping, and erosion from elements like acid rain and harsh weather.
-Maintenance: Requires minimal maintenance to maintain its appearance for generations. It also resists staining.
-Variety: Available in a wide range of colors. Laser etching can be used to create detailed and permanent designs, and sandblasting can create crisp, clean lines for names, dates, and other designs.
-Use: Ideal for outdoor settings due to its resilience against the elements.

Choosing a monument is a meaningful part of honoring a life. Some families make these decisions in advance (pre-need), while others do so after a loved one has passed (at-need). There is no right or wrong time to choose a monument. What matters most is that it reflects the person’s life and brings comfort to those who remember them.

A pre-need monument is selected and designed in advance, often as part of overall pre-planning for final arrangements. This can be done by an individual who wants to ease the burden on loved ones, or by a couple or family preparing together.

Choosing a monument ahead of time allows for more thoughtful decisions, flexible budgeting, and personalization. It also ensures your wishes are clearly understood and followed. Many families find comfort in knowing everything is prepared, allowing loved ones to focus on remembrance rather than logistics during a time of grief.

A pre-need monument can be installed in the cemetery before the person passes which allows it to be there marking the final resting spot and provide some comfort to the family when the loved one does pass.

An at-need monument is chosen after a person passes away. In these situations, families are often making decisions under emotional stress and time constraints. The monument becomes part of the arrangements that need to be addressed along with services and burial. Even though the timeline is shorter, at-need monuments can still be beautifully personalized. One of the most common questions we receive when ordering a stone is “How long will it take?”. Families want to know how long it takes for a headstone to be installed after they place an order. There isn’t one answer as it differs for each stone and it depends on a few key factors. On average, it takes 3 - 6 months from the time of order to final installation. This can vary based on approval of the final design, material availability, design (Laser and sandblast components), and cemetery rules, and even weather.

Below are some factors that affect timing:

Type of Granite and Customization – Standard designs with readily available granite may take less time. Custom artwork, shapes, or added features like laser or porcelain photos can extend the timeline.

Production and Shipping – Some colors of granite come only from overseas, which can cause delays. Domestic stones are generally faster to receive, though some colors come from a single quarry which can cause delays if that quarry has a abundance of orders. Currently we also have delays with some colors due to the tariff situation in the US and shipments being held at port.

Cemetery Regulations – Each cemetery has its own guidelines and approval process. Some require permits or have set installation dates. Some require a waiting period from burial to stone installation of at least 6 months, which allows the grave to settle helps prevent caving.

Weather Conditions – In Missouri our weather is somewhat unpredictable from year to year. The ground can freeze during late fall and winter which affects not only digging in a foundation but also can affect the integrity of the concrete. Most cemeteries do not allow installations during these months. Spring through early fall is the most common time for placement. If the ground is extremely wet we also will not place foundations as we do not want to cause any damage to the grounds.
